5 Reasons Marketers Should Start Using an A/B Testing Tool
by Andrew Sheridan April 27, 2016April 27, 2016 As marketers we are constantly testing and improving our campaigns to optimize conversions and revenue. This is often accomplished through A/B testing. A/B tests allow marketers to optimize campaigns by pitting two variations of an ad, email, landing page, or other marketing content, against each other and … Continue reading 5 Reasons Marketers Should Start Using an A/B Testing Tool
